Lifecycle

Well lifecycle timeline

C-101 permit to drill
No linked signal yet

C-101 and APD records can indicate requested drilling, re-entry, deepening, or related work, but do not guarantee drilling, completion, or production.

C-102 acreage dedication plat
No linked signal yet

C-102 plats and location records help place a New Mexico well in its section, township, range, unit, pool, and spacing context.

C-104 allowable and transport
No linked signal yet

C-104 records can appear as a well moves from drilling and completion context toward authorization to transport production.

C-105 completion report
Linked signal found

C-105 completion or recompletion records can show that a well moved beyond permit status into a completed well record.

C-115 monthly production
Linked signal found

C-115 rows are recurring production reports and help identify wells with linked monthly oil, gas, water, or reported zero-volume records.

C-103 sundry or plugging notice
No linked signal yet

C-103 sundry and plugging-related records are late-life or status-change signals. Treat them as verification leads, not the preferred starting point for active-well discovery.
